Loading...

Businesses

  1. Home
  2. Businesses
  3. Palm Beach
  4. Greenacres
  5. 33467
  6. Internet Service Provider
Add Business
1 Results Found
Verizon Business Services
  • Internet service provider
  • Greenacres, Florida

Verizon Business Services